Oxygenated blood from the placenta reaches the fetal heart in utero via?

Appeared in: RUHS, Jaipur, M.Sc Nursing Entrance Exam-2021

Explanation

  • The umbilical vein is the sole vessel responsible for transporting oxygen-rich and nutrient-rich blood from the placenta to the fetus.
  • This blood enters the fetus at the umbilicus and travels towards the liver.
  • A significant portion of this blood bypasses the liver through a shunt called the ductus venosus, entering the inferior vena cava to reach the right atrium of the heart.
  • This is a key difference from postnatal circulation, where veins (except the pulmonary vein) carry deoxygenated blood.

Why Other Options Were Wrong

  • Option A: The two umbilical arteries carry deoxygenated, waste-laden blood away from the fetus back to the placenta for re-oxygenation and waste removal.
  • Option C: The ductus venosus is a shunt located within the fetal body. It connects the umbilical vein to the inferior vena cava, allowing a portion of the oxygenated blood to bypass the liver.
  • Option D: The ductus arteriosus is a shunt that connects the pulmonary artery to the aorta. Its primary function is to allow blood from the right ventricle to bypass the non-functional fetal lungs.

Clinical Relevance
  • Nursing practice connection: Knowing Fetal Circulation helps nurses interpret findings accurately and avoid errors in routine assessment, medication administration, and patient teaching.
  • At birth, nurses must assess the umbilical cord for the presence of two arteries and one vein (AVA). The absence of one umbilical artery (a two-vessel cord) can be associated with congenital anomalies, particularly of the kidneys and heart, and may warrant further investigation.
  • What if? If the ductus arteriosus fails to close after birth, the condition is known as Patent Ductus Arteriosus (PDA). This results in a left-to-right shunt, where oxygenated blood from the high-pressure aorta flows into the lower-pressure pulmonary artery. This increases pulmonary blood flow and can lead to pulmonary hypertension and heart failure if not corrected.
How to Approach the Question
  • First, identify the key components of the question: 'oxygenated blood', 'from placenta', and 'reaches the fetal heart'.
  • Recall the basic principles of fetal circulation, which differ significantly from postnatal circulation.
  • Differentiate between the vessels in the umbilical cord. Remember the mnemonic 'AVA': two Arteries, one Vein. Also remember the functional reversal: the vein carries oxygenated blood, and the arteries carry deoxygenated blood.
  • Distinguish between the primary transport vessel (umbilical vein) and the internal shunts (ductus venosus, ductus arteriosus, foramen ovale) that redirect blood flow within the fetus.
  • Evaluate each option based on its specific function in the circulatory pathway.
  • Eliminate incorrect options: Umbilical arteries carry blood away from the fetus. The ductus arteriosus and ductus venosus are shunts within the fetus, not the primary vessel from the placenta.
